The benefits to businesses of recruiting young people directly from schools and colleges are widely recognised. For example, businesses can save around £5,000 each time they recruit in this way (ACAS recruitment guide).
More than 1,000 young people aged 16-18 leave Warwickshire schools and colleges each year. Many more young people aged 19+ complete vocational courses at colleges and seek work, while more A- level students are choosing a job with further training instead of going to university.
Using the contact lists, which are divided by borough, businesses looking to recruit young people in Warwickshire, can liaise directly with the right person in their local school or college.
